I have a 400 2 bolt main small block chevy. Ive got a set of sportsman 2 heads that have been mildly ported. For my bottom end I have a stock crank, hypereutectic pistons, and 5140 eagle rods. I would like to have between 430-450 horsepower and be able to shift around six grand. And I would still like to make a bit of usable low end torque. I need some one to recommend me a cam and intake setup. And I would like to be able to run high to mid twelves in my 84 transam. Is this out of reach? I would like to run 3.23 gears but i have 3.73s because I dont think that it would be possible with anything higher than that. My transmission is a turbo 400. I have flow tech small tube headers. Try a Comp XE274H. I had that cam in my 400 for a while, it screamed. Use a Performer RPM intake and a 750 CFM carb.
